Have you ever wondered what it would be like to visit space?

Well, Dr. Steve Swanson has a pretty good idea. He's been there three times, serving different missions, one of which included a long stay on the International Space Station.

He and two other astronauts will be sharing their experiences at a special event on Thursday, Sept. 12 hosted by the Osher Lifelong Learning Institute in Boise. And Dr. Swanson joined Idaho Matters for a preview.
